RačunalnikiProgramiranje

Operater naloga v "Pascal": kaj je, kaj ukrepi, a

Turbo Pascal - preprost programski jezik, vendar študija zamudno, če se ukvarjajo s tem vprašanjem resno. Novice uporabnik razume osnov kode z najenostavnejši. Na primer, bo najprej preučila, kakšne ukrepe izvaja operaterja odstop, za kaj gre, kako priti niz ali spremenljivko na zaslonu. Šele potem bo programer pritožbe na postopke in naloge, ter podatke o vrsti znakov-niza, datoteke in grafiko. Torej, kaj je operater naloga? Kakšna je njegova vloga v pisni obliki kode?

Organizacija Turbo Pascal okno namizna aplikacija

Pred vkrcanjem na proučevanju teoretičnega gradiva, ki dejansko vključuje tudi vprašanje o tem, kaj je operater naloga, morate pogledati v delovnem prostoru Turbo Pascal.

Meni aplikacija vsebuje naslednja poglavja:

  • Datoteka - namenjeni za opravljanje osnovne ukaze z datotekami (ustvarjanje, odpiranje, zapiranje, shranjevanje, itd).
  • Uredi - to vključuje ukaze za delo z urejanje besedila (copy, paste, cut, itd).
  • Iskanje - bistvenega pomena za iskanje in zamenjavo besedila v celotnem besedilu programa.
  • Run - se uporablja za zagon končno kodo, vključno korak za korakom demonstracije za delo.
  • Sestaviti - pripravlja kodo.
  • Debug - je potrebno za lažje iskanje napak v besedilu programa.
  • Orodja - Omogoča uporabo nekaj dodatnih funkcij aplikacije.
  • Možnosti - določa potrebne možnosti za delo s prevajalnikom in programsko okolje.
  • Okno - potrebna za izvajanje operacij z okni.
  • Pomoč - treba najti odgovor na vaša vprašanja.

Zdaj bolj in bolj priljubljena postaja vse aplikacije Pascal ABC. Z vidika nekaterih uporabnikov, da je veliko lažje delati v tem okolju.

Elementi Turbo Pascal

V vsakem programskem jeziku strukturo kode je drugačen, vendar pa obstajajo skupne točke. Na primer, v Pascal zasnova celotnega problema je, kot sledi:

primer programa; // Program Glava

Uporablja CRT; // seznam modulov uporablja

metka1 Label; // Opis oznake

Const število = 10; // ugotovi konstantna

Vrsta newtype = niz niza; // Opis tipov spremenljivk

Var A: celo število; b: real; c: newtype; d: boolean; E: znak; // Ugotovi spremenljivk

----------------------------------- // opis postopkov in funkcij

Začni

{telo} // operaterji program oddelek

End.

Operater naloga zavzema častno mesto njega v telesu programa.

Kratek izlet v vrstah programskega podatkov

Ne samo v Pascalu naloga operater postavlja vprašanja med uporabniki. Vrste podatkov, prav tako pogosto ustvarjajo blokade.

Vsi podatki v okolju Turbo Pascal spadajo v dve kategoriji: spremenljivk in konstant. Lahko spadajo v eno od naslednjih vrst:

  • celo število;
  • pravi;
  • simbolično;
  • niz;
  • vnesli;
  • logično.

Prav tako lahko, konstante je rezerviran.

Spremenljivke so opisane v kodi, kot sledi: var : vrsto podatkov. Konstanta je prijavljena kot: konst = vrednost.

programsko kodo nosilci za <> ni treba dati.

Večji operaterji jezika Turbo Pascal

Operater je model, ki kaže, kaj morajo ukrepi izvajati program. Pri pisanju kode, zlasti v Turbo Pascal jeziku, obstaja veliko operaterji:

  • pogojno;
  • komponento;
  • Izbira več možnosti;
  • prehod;
  • naloga;
  • na posnetkov objektov;
  • prazna;
  • ciklov (s parameter pogoj, postcondition).

programi ali strukture, ki so sestavni del programske kode operaterji, se vedno izvajajo v vrstnem redu, v katerem so zabeležena, tj od zgoraj navzdol, od leve proti desni. Izjema je konvencionalno obliko. Izjava naloga, kot mnogi drugi, zahteva prisotnost koncu vrstice oznake ";", tj podpičja. Tako je ta simbol delijo med strukturo sama in povečuje prepoznavnost programa. Vendar pa obstaja ena ", vendar": podpičje, ne bi smeli postaviti pred besedo drugega.

vhod operaterji se glasi (spremenljivk) in readln (spremenljivk). Primer: prebral (a); readln (a, b); readln (d).

Operaterji O pisanje (spremenljivke) in writeln (spremenljivke). Primer: pisanje (A, G); writeln ( "Vnesite podatki"); pisanje ( "površina S = ', S); pisanje (F: 6: 3).

Odložiti zaslon v Turbo Pascalu uporabo readln operaterja na koncu kode pred zadnjim koncem. To je v tem programu, odsotnost teh vrstic ne prikazujejo vsebine rešitev. V PascalABC readln pisati na koncu kode ni potrebno.

Če želite počistiti zaslon povezuje ClrScr operaterja, ki je vgrajen v CRT. Še enkrat, vsak program ima svoje odtenke.

Operater naloga

Zdaj gremo neposredno na našo temo. Operater premestitvijo Pascal - je postopek vnašanja vrednosti spremenljivk v pomnilniški celici. Na splošno je videti kot povleka pisanje debelem črevesu z "skrbi", tj ": =". To je ti znaki so odgovorni za operaterja naloge.

Kaj je operater naloga? Njegov mehanizem delovanja je naslednji: v se ocenjuje potek izraza programa, mora biti rezultat, ki se vpiše v spomin. Naslov celice, kjer bo vpisanih podatkov, določa spremenljivko na levi strani znak "=".

Shematično je to mogoče opisati takole:

  • ← izveden spremenljivo izražanje.

Na primer, več izrazi:

  • A: = B + C / 2;
  • b: = N;
  • n: = b;
  • X: = 15;
  • x: = x + 3.

Treba je opozoriti, da je dva izraza «b: = n» in «n: = b» opravljajo različne ukrepe.

Značilnost operaterja razvrščanja je dejstvo, da so podatki na različnih straneh znak "=" (ki se glasi "dodeliti"), mora pripadati iste vrste. Z drugimi besedami, njihova naloga združljivost biti 100%. Na primer, lahko izraz celo dodeli realne spremenljivke, kot je podmnožica spremenljivk, vključenih v celotnem območju frakcionirne. tj snemanje "realno spremenljivko: = izraz celi" je res.

Primeri nalog

Da bi razumeli, kaj je operater odstop treba rešiti več problemov. Samo praksa se bomo izognili bruto in neopravičljive napake pri pisanju kode, pa tudi prihranek časa.

naloga 1

Dana krog. Z hipotezo, je obodna dolžina L je začel s tipkovnico s strani uporabnika. Treba je izračunati ploščino kroga S, ki ga omejujejo tega kroga.

Algoritem je:

  • Izračunamo vrednosti polmera, začenši od oboda s formulo.
  • Vprašajte formulo Krog površino.
  • Prikaz rezultata na zaslonu.

naloga 2

Dan prisekanega stožca. Uporabnik določa vrednosti RB baz radije, Rm in višini h. Formule in določite vrednosti za izračun oblikuje območje obsega in površine.

Algoritem je:

  • Vnesite zahtevane podatke iz tipkovnice.
  • Vprašajte formulo iskanje obseg in površino prisekanega stožca.
  • Izračunajte V in S.
  • Prinesite jih na zaslon.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 sl.atomiyme.com. Theme powered by WordPress.